Radiation emulsion polymerization of some monomers

Description
Some processes of radiation emulsion polymerization promising industrially are discussed. The process of emulsion postpolymerization induced by gamma-rays is of practical interest because of low cost of initiation; besides, the polymer produced in this case has extremely high molecular mass, usually more than 107. Gamma-initiated copolymerization of styrene and α-methylstyrene is characterized by the production of a high molecular mass copolymer at high reaction rate. Radiation emulsion polymerization is a versatile method of producing latexes of acrylic polymers. (author)
